Electronic device for reducing occurrence of unintended user input and operation method for the same
US-2020264657-A1 · Aug 20, 2020 · US
US2023004273A1 · US · A1
| Field | Value |
|---|---|
| Publication number | US-2023004273-A1 |
| Application number | US-202017757221-A |
| Country | US |
| Kind code | A1 |
| Filing date | Feb 21, 2020 |
| Priority date | Dec 12, 2019 |
| Publication date | Jan 5, 2023 |
| Grant date | — |
A practical reading order for non-experts. Skip the full description unless you need deep technical detail.
What the patent document calls the invention.
A short plain-language summary of the technical disclosure.
Who owns or filed the patent and who is credited as inventor.
Filing, priority, publication, and grant dates set the timeline.
The legal scope of protection — read this for what is actually claimed.
Technology tags used to group this patent with similar filings.
Prior art links and similar publications in this corpus.
Official abstract text for this publication.
A ranging method and an apparatus thereof, a storage medium, and a terminal device. By adding a processing unit into a hardware abstraction layer of the terminal device, a software method is thus used to replace a physical proximity sensor (Psensor); in addition, costs are effectively reduced.
Opening claim text (preview).
1 . A ranging method, which is applicable to a terminal device, wherein the method comprises following steps: enabling a capacitive touch panel of the terminal device through a capacitive touch panel driving module in a kernel system of the terminal device, wherein the capacitive touch panel driving module is controlled by a capacitive touch panel driving program; sending an enabling instruction to a proximity sensor driving module provided in a digital signal processor of the terminal device, wherein the proximity sensor driving module is controlled by a proximity sensor driving program; receiving a distance event sent by the proximity sensor driving module; and acquiring distance information of an object and the capacitive touch panel through the capacitive touch panel driving module. 2 . The ranging method as claimed in claim 1 , wherein after the step of enabling the capacitive touch panel of the terminal device through the capacitive touch panel driving module, the method further comprises a step of: receiving a ranging request. 3 . The ranging method as claimed in claim 1 , wherein after the step of sending the enabling instruction to the proximity sensor driving module provided in the digital signal processor of the terminal device and before the step of receiving the distance event sent by the proximity sensor driving module, the method further comprises steps of: detecting the distance event by the capacitive touch panel; and sending an interrupt signal to the capacitive touch panel driving module by the capacitive touch panel. 4 . The ranging method as claimed in claim 3 , wherein after the step of sending the interrupt signal to the capacitive touch panel driving module by the capacitive touch panel, the method further comprises: sending a pulse signal having a preset duration to the proximity sensor driving module by the capacitive touch panel driving module. 5 . The ranging method as claimed in claim 4 , wherein the preset duration is 1 ms-20 ms. 6 . The ranging method as claimed in claim 1 , wherein after the step of acquiring the distance information of the object and the capacitive touch panel through the capacitive touch panel driving module, the method further comprises: reporting a determination result to the terminal device according to the distance information. 7 . (canceled) 8 . (canceled) 9 . A computer-readable storage medium, wherein a plurality of instructions are stored in the storage medium, and the instructions are adapted to be loaded by a processor to execute a ranging method; the ranging method comprises: enabling a capacitive touch panel of a terminal device through a capacitive touch panel driving module in a kernel system of the terminal device, wherein the capacitive touch panel driving module is controlled by a capacitive touch panel driving program; sending an enabling instruction to a proximity sensor driving module provided in a digital signal processor of the terminal device, wherein the proximity sensor driving module is controlled by a proximity sensor driving program; receiving a distance event sent by the proximity sensor driving module; and acquiring distance information of an object and the capacitive touch panel through the capacitive touch panel driving module. 10 . The computer-readable storage medium as claimed in claim 9 , wherein after the step of enabling the capacitive touch panel of the terminal device through the capacitive touch panel driving module, the method further comprises a step of: receiving a ranging request. 11 . The computer-readable storage medium as claimed in claim 9 , wherein after the step of sending the enabling instruction to the proximity sensor driving module provided in the digital signal processor of the terminal device and before the step of receiving the distance event sent by the proximity sensor driving module, the method further comprises steps of: detecting the distance event by the capacitive touch panel; and sending an interrupt signal to the capacitive touch panel driving module by the capacitive touch panel. 12 . The computer-readable storage medium as claimed in claim 9 , wherein after the step of sending the interrupt signal to the capacitive touch panel driving module by the capacitive touch panel, the method further comprises: sending a pulse signal having a preset duration to the proximity sensor driving module by the capacitive touch panel driving module. 13 . The computer-readable storage medium as claimed in claim 12 , wherein the preset duration is 1 ms-20 ms. 14 . The computer-readable storage medium as claimed in claim 13 , wherein after the step of acquiring the distance information of the object and the capacitive touch panel through the capacitive touch panel driving module, the method further comprises: reporting a determination result to the terminal device according to the distance information. 15 . A terminal device, comprising a processor and a memory, the processor is electrically connected to the memory, the memory is configured to store instructions and data, and the processor is configured to implement steps in a ranging method, and the ranging method comprises following steps: enabling a capacitive touch panel of the terminal device through a capacitive touch panel driving module in a kernel system of the terminal device, wherein the capacitive touch panel driving module is controlled by a capacitive touch panel driving program; sending an enabling instruction to a proximity sensor driving module provided in a digital signal processor of the terminal device, wherein the proximity sensor driving module is controlled by a proximity sensor driving program; receiving a distance event sent by the proximity sensor driving module; and acquiring distance information of an object and the capacitive touch panel through the capacitive touch panel driving module. 16 . The terminal device as claimed in claim 15 , wherein after the step of enabling the capacitive touch panel of the terminal device through the capacitive touch panel driving module, the method further comprises a step of: receiving a ranging request. 17 . The terminal device as claimed in claim 16 , wherein after the step of sending the enabling instruction to the proximity sensor driving module provided in the digital signal processor of the terminal device and before the step of receiving the distance event sent by the proximity sensor driving module, the method further comprises steps of: detecting the distance event by the capacitive touch panel; and sending an interrupt signal to the capacitive touch panel driving module by the capacitive touch panel. 18 . The terminal device as claimed in claim 16 , wherein after the step of sending the interrupt signal to the capacitive touch panel driving module by the capacitive touch panel, the method further comprises: sending a pulse signal having a preset duration to the proximity sensor driving module by the capacitive touch panel driving module. 19 . The terminal device as claimed in claim 18 , wherein the preset duration is 1 ms-20 ms. 20 . The terminal device as claimed in claim 19 , wherein after the step of acquiring the distance information of the object and the capacitive touch panel through the capacitive touch panel driving module, the method further comprises: reporting a determination result to the terminal device according to the distance information.
where tasks reside in different layers, e.g. user- and kernel-space · CPC title
2.5D-digitiser, i.e. digitiser detecting the X/Y position of the input means, finger or stylus, also when it does not touch, but is proximate to the digitiser's interaction surface and also measures the distance of the input means within a short range in the Z direction, possibly with a separate measurement setup · CPC title
Details of scanning methods, e.g. sampling time, grouping of sub areas or time sharing with display driving (Synchronisation with the driving of the display or the backlighting unit to avoid interferences generated internally G06F3/04184) · CPC title
by capacitive means · CPC title
Related publications grouped by family.
Answers are generated from the same data shown on this page.